The Oklahoma state motto is “Labor Omnia Vincit” – Labor conquers all things. 3. In 1889, when the U.S. government had planned to open approximately 2 million acres of land for settlement, many people entered the land before the land’s run designated time. These people were dubbed “sooners.”. meaning of free astray
